This change updates the docs/ROADMAP.md to align with the "Future Research Directions" outlined in the TFMBS_Research_Paper.md. The roadmap now features three parallel development tracks:

  1. Hardware Sovereignty: Moving from mock drivers to physical FPGA synthesis and eventually ASIC tape-out readiness.
  2. Compiler & Ecosystem Integration: Establishing TFMBS as an MLIR dialect to enable transparent model portability.
  3. Extreme Scale & Distributed Orchestration: Leveraging RDMA for multi-node scaling to support 100B+ parameter models.

Additionally, the update includes concrete milestones for real-world hardware verification and distributed data-center execution. Duplicate entries for Phase 21 were also removed to improve document clarity.
